Beschreibung

Berlin, a city rich in history and vibrant culture, unfolds its layers through the insights of Jack Holland and John Gawthrop. This guide takes readers on a captivating journey into the heart of Germany’s capital, showcasing its remarkable transformation from wartime struggles to a thriving modern metropolis. With a focus on the city’s renowned cabaret culture, it reveals how this artistic scene has not only persisted but evolved, continuing to reflect Berlin’s unique spirit and resilience.

Travelers will find practical advice that goes beyond typical landmarks, encouraging exploration of hidden gems and local favorites. The guide paints a vivid picture of Berlin’s neighborhoods, from the edgy streets of Kreuzberg to the artistic enclaves of Mitte. Whether seeking historical context, culinary experiences, or nightlife options, readers are equipped to navigate the city with a nuanced understanding and appreciation of its enduring vibrancy and cultural richness.
